Kia Stinger: ECS(Electronic Control Suspension) System / ECS Control Unit

Kia Stinger CK 2018-2025 Service Manual / Suspension System / ECS(Electronic Control Suspension) System / ECS Control Unit

Repair procedures
Removal
1.

Turn ignition switch OFF and disconnect the negative (-) battery cable.

2.

Remove the luggage side trim.

(Refer to Body - "Luggage side trim")

3.

Disconnect the ECS control unit connector (A).

4.

Loosen the ECS control unit bracket nut and then remove the ECS control unit (A).

Installation
1.

Install in the reverse order of removal.

2.

Perform ECS variant coding.
